AMD's Strategic Breakthrough: A Multi-Pronged Approach
AMD's 2025 strategy is anchored in three pillars: product innovation, strategic alliances, and financial scalability. At its Financial Analyst Day in November 2025, the company outlined aggressive growth targets, including a revenue compound annual growth rate (CAGR) exceeding 35% and non-GAAP operating margins above 35%. These goals are underpinned by a robust AI roadmap, with the Instinct™ MI350 Series already deployed at scale and the upcoming MI450 and MI500 Series poised to extend its performance leadership according to AMD's roadmap.
A pivotal development is AMD's partnership with OpenAI, announced in October 2025. Under this agreement, OpenAI will deploy up to 6 gigawatts of AMD's MI450 Series GPUs, with the first 1 gigawatt scheduled for 2026. This collaboration includes a warrant for 160 million AMD shares tied to performance milestones, aligning incentives and signaling OpenAI's confidence in AMD's hardware according to the partnership announcement. Analysts estimate this partnership could generate tens of billions in revenue for AMD, accelerating its infrastructure expansion.
Beyond OpenAI, AMD has secured critical partnerships to scale AI infrastructure. For instance, Vultr, an AMD-backed cloud provider, announced a $1 billion investment to build a 50-megawatt AI cluster in Ohio using AMD's MI355X accelerators. This cluster, expected to launch in early 2026, aims to deliver cost-competitive AI compute power. Similarly, AMD's collaboration with Oracle Cloud Infrastructure to deploy the first publicly available AI supercluster powered by its "Helios" rack design and MI450 GPUs underscores its ability to integrate hardware and software ecosystems according to the press release.
Nvidia's Dominance: Strengths and Vulnerabilities
Nvidia remains the undisputed leader in the AI chip market, with a $4.16 trillion market capitalization as of July 2025 and over 80-90% of the data center GPU market. Its Blackwell architecture, including the B200 and B300 processors, represents a generational leap in AI performance, while its CUDA software ecosystem remains the industry standard according to industry analysis. Financially, Nvidia's Q3 2025 revenue surged 93% to $35.1 billion, with a net income of $19.3 billion, reflecting its dominance in both training and inference workloads according to financial data.
However, Nvidia's reliance on CUDA-a proprietary ecosystem-creates a barrier for competitors but also a potential vulnerability. AMD's open-source ROCm™ software, combined with its chiplet and interconnect innovations, offers a compelling alternative for hyperscalers prioritizing total cost of ownership (TCO) according to AMD's strategic announcement. Additionally, AMD's focus on performance-per-dollar-particularly in inference tasks-has attracted attention from enterprises seeking cost-effective solutions according to performance benchmarks.
Comparative Analysis: AMD's Path to Credibility
While Nvidia's scale and ecosystem advantages are undeniable, AMD's strategic focus on cost efficiency, open-source collaboration, and targeted partnerships positions it as a credible long-term competitor. For example, AMD's Q3 2025 revenue grew 18% to $7.44 billion, with a net income of $709 million and an operating margin of 10.8% according to financial results. Analysts project its AI chip sales to reach $7.6 billion by 2025, a figure that, while dwarfed by Nvidia's, reflects growing traction in key markets according to market analysis.
AMD's ability to secure high-profile partnerships-such as with OpenAI and Vultr-demonstrates its capacity to challenge Nvidia's rental market dominance. While Nvidia currently holds an edge in GPU rental availability, AMD's cost-optimized hardware and expanding infrastructure could erode this advantage over time according to performance benchmarks. Furthermore, delays in AMD's MI325X shipments have provided Nvidia a temporary window of opportunity, but the company's broader roadmap and financial discipline suggest it is well-positioned to close this gap according to market analysis.
